Assume that a simple random sample has been selected from a normally distributed population and test the given claim. Identify the null and alternative hypotheses, test statistic, P-value, and state the final conclusion that addresses the original claim. In a manual on how to have a number one song. It is stated that a song must be no longer than 210 seconds. A simple random sample of 40 current hit songs results in a mean length of 236.0 sec and a standard deviation of 53.4 sec. Use a 0.05 significance level and the accompanying Minitab display to test the claim that the sample is from a population of songs with a mean greater than 210 sec. What do these results suggest about the advice given in the manual? What are the hypotheses? A. H_0: mu > 210 sec H_1: mu lessthanorequalto 210 sec B. H_0: mu = 210 H_1: mu lessthanorequalto 210 sec C. H_0: mu = 210 sec H_1 mu > 210 sec D. H_0: mu 210 sec Identify the test statistic t = Identify the P - value. The P-value is. State the final conclusion that addresses the original claim Choose the correct answer belowExplanation / Answer
The statistical software output for this problem is:
One sample T hypothesis test:
: Mean of population
H0 : = 210
HA : > 210
Hypothesis test results:
Hence,
Hypotheses: Option C
t = 3.08
P - value = 0.002
